This form is a partial release of pipeline easement.

A partial release of a pipeline easement in Illinois refers to the legal process in which a landowner or easement holder relinquishes a portion of their rights granted under an existing pipeline easement agreement. This release allows the owner to reclaim specific portions of their property previously encumbered by the easement. In Illinois, there are a few variations of the partial release of pipeline easement: 1. Temporary Partial Release: This type of release grants the landowner temporary rights to utilize or access the previously encumbered portion of their property, typically for a specific period. It is common when a pipeline is not currently in use or when a temporary project requires access to the land. 2. Permanent Partial Release: A permanent partial release permanently transfers specific areas of the previously encumbered land back to the owner. This type is often sought after when the landowner wants to reclaim specific portions for development, agricultural purposes, or other land uses that are incompatible with the pipeline activities. 3. Exclusive Partial Release: An exclusive partial release grants the landowner exclusive rights to the portion of the easement being released. This means that no other party, including the pipeline company, will have any rights to use or access that part of the land. 4. Non-Exclusive Partial Release: A non-exclusive partial release allows the landowner to regain certain rights to use the land while still allowing the pipeline company to maintain their pipeline activities. This type of release is often used when both parties agree that the land can be used for other compatible purposes alongside the pipeline. The Illinois partial release of pipeline easement process follows the established legal framework governing easements in the state. It typically requires formal documentation, such as a written agreement or a release deed, outlining the specific terms and conditions of the release. This documentation may include information about the released portion, the purpose of the release, the duration (in the case of temporary releases), and any compensation or consideration, if applicable. Landowners considering a partial release of pipeline easement in Illinois should consult with legal professionals experienced in real estate and easement law to navigate the process and ensure that their rights and interests are protected throughout the negotiation and documentation stages.

What is a Pipeline Easement? Generally, an easement is a legal interest that allows someone the right to use another's property for a certain purpose. A pipeline easement specifically gives the easement holder the right to build and maintain a pipeline on a landowner's property.

A party with the right to use an easement enjoys a ?dominant estate.? Id. The estate subject to the easement is the ?servient estate.? Id. Illinois recognizes express, implied, and presumed easements. An express easement is formed by an agreement between the owners of the dominant estate and servient estate.

The owner of a negative easement is able to prevent the owner or possessor of the property from using the land in a manner that is described by the terms of the easement. In other words, an easement is a right to use another person's land for a limited purpose or to prevent the use of that land for a specific purpose.

Dominant estate (also called dominant tenement) refers to the property that uses an easement over another property. For example, if lot A had an easement over lot B to access the highway, lot A would be the dominant estate.

In most instances, the responsibility falls on the person who has the easement right. A landowner that has an easement over the property of another landowner is the holder of the dominant estate.

Termination of Easements Termination occurs by release when all the dominant owners agree to abandon the easement. City of Chicago v Hogberg, 217 Ill 180, 75 NE 542 (1905). To terminate an easement by abandonment, the party must first prove that the dominant estate owner intended to abandon use of the easement.
